Hydrochloric Acid: Properties and Applications
Hydrochloric acid also known as muriatic acid is a corrosive chemical acid with the formula HCl. It's a transparent solution that has a pungent odor and is extremely soluble in water. When dissolved, it forms a highly acidic solution that can be used for various industrial and laboratory applications.
One of the primary properties of hydrochloric acid is its ability to damage materials. This makes it useful in a number of industrial processes, such as rust removal. Hydrochloric acid is also used in the creation of various chemicals, including PVC and agricultural chemicals.
In laboratories, hydrochloric acid serves as a valuable reagent for a multitude of chemical reactions. It can be used to synthesize various compounds, as well as to react with alkaline substances. Hydrochloric Acid: A Key Industrial Component
Hydrochloric acid acts as a strong inorganic acid widely utilized in industrial applications. Its exceptional corrosive properties enable its use in processes such as metal processing, dissolving, and purification.
In the chemical industry, hydrochloric acid serves as a catalyst, while in the food processing sector, it functions as an acidity regulator. Furthermore, hydrochloric acid plays a vital role in waste water treatment processes.
